Erlang users enthusiastic about QuviQ QuickCheck

9 November 2006

John Hughes presented results obtained using QuickCheck at Ericsson to 150 Erlang enthusiasts at the 12th International Erlang/OTP conference, hosted by Ericsson at their Älvsjö conference centre in Stockholm, Sweden. The conference is the gathering of the year for commercial Erlang users, and the best venue to address the Erlang market. This year's attendance equalled the previous record, set during the IT boom--but whereas at that time Ericsson employees accounted for 60% of attendees, this year 60% came from other companies around the world.

After whetting delegates' appetites with the conference talk, Quviq presented a three-hour QuickCheck tutorial on the following morning, one of three parallel post-conference seminars. The tutorial attracted great interest--although it was assigned the largest of the three available rooms, it was so over-subscribed that participants crammed into the room bringing folding chairs to sit on to supplement the seating. As well as a gentle introduction to QuickCheck in general, the tutorial presented Quviq's new state-machine library, which when applied to the Media Proxy example, reduced the amount of QuickCheck code needed by 40%.
